简介
Shadowsocks是一个开源的代软件,用于科学上网和保护网络隐私。编安装Shadowsocks可以提供更多自定义选项,并避免依赖软件包版本不匹配的问题。
步骤一准备工作
在开始之前,请确保您具备以下:
- 已经安装好Debian 9操作系统。
- 拥有root权限或sudo权限。
- 已经连接到互网并能访问所需资源。
步骤二:安装必要的依赖库和工具
shell $ sudo apt update $ sudo apt install git build-essential python-pip
这些命令将更新系统软件包列表安装Git、编译工具以及Python的pip包管理器。
步骤三:获取Shadowsocks源代码并进行编译
shell $ git clone https://github.com/shadowsocks/shadowsocks.git $ cd shadowsock $ sudo python setup.py install
这些命令将克最新版本的Shadowsocks源代码,并通过Python的setup.py脚本进行编译和安装。 如果一切顺利,您应该能够成功完成此步骤,并且在系统中找到shadowsocksserver和sslocal个可执行文件。 注意:如果出现任何错误,请根据错误信息检缺少的依赖库或其他可能导致失败的原因,并尝试解决它们。
正文完